Stabilizer Pressure Biofeedback for Core Stabilization Exercises
-
A simple device, designed by physical therapists, which registers changing pressure in an air-filled pressure cell allowing body movement, especially spinal movement, to be detected during exercise
-
The unit consists of a combined gauge and inflation bulb connected to a pressure cell
-
Specifically used for exercises that focus on the protection and stabilization of joints, which is important for the prevention and treatment of low back and neck pain
-
Used to monitor and provide feedback on body movement during exercise to promote effective exercise to improve back and neck pain
